Equity Ambassadors

Equity Ambassador projects and initiatives

We're a diverse group of students, both undergraduate and graduate, working toward creating an inclusive learning and working environment.

We raise student awareness via workshop education and outreach activities to:

  • Better recognize prejudices in ourselves and others
  • Identify ways of responding to situations of discrimination and harassment
  • Discuss strategies for working to build a socially responsible campus community

Social justice and dedication to promoting human rights and inclusivity for all students, staff, and faculty is the common goal for all Equity Ambassadors.

The Equity Ambassador Program was introduced to UBC in 2001 through a collaborative effort between the UBC Equity Office and the former Women’s Students Office, now Access & Diversity, in Brock Hall.
